Since my OS was slow to start, I reset it on 5/10/2025 keeping only my personal files.  Then I installed the software programs that I used.  Everything works faster since then, but each time when I turned on my laptop, I got two error messages popping up one after the other.  Both have the same title, "CCXProcess.exe - System Error" but the messages are a bit different from each other.  One says, "The code execution cannot proceed because VCRUNTIME140.dll was not found.  Reinstalling the program may fix this problem."

The other message is almost the same except that the missing dll is different.

I searched the Internet for help and found these suggestions:

 

To fix the "VCRUNTIME140.dll not found" error, you need to install the Microsoft Visual C++ Redistributable for Visual Studio 2015-2022. Download the package that matches your Windows architecture (32-bit or 64-bit), install it, and then restart your computer. 

 

To fix the "MSVCP140.dll not found" error on Windows 11, you should install or repair the Microsoft Visual C++ Redistributable package from Microsoft's official website. Download both the 64-bit and 32-bit versions, run the installers, and then restart your computer. 

 

I downloaded 

https://aka.ms/vs/17/release/vc_redist.x64.exe and installed it but it did not solve my problem.
